Crash test videos show how rust compromises safety
Fri, Apr 13 2018These recently released Swedish videos serve as a reminder that rust isn't just a cosmetic flaw, when it comes to cars. The insurance company Folksam and the homeowner organization Villaagarnas Riksforbund gathered examples of two relatively popular, but by now rusty cars, and then performed crash tests with them at the Thatcham Research facility in Britain. The results are sobering. The rustier cars chosen for the tests were first-generation Mazda6s, cars that have a reputation for early-onset rust in salty surroundings, such as the Nordic countries in Europe or the Salt Belt in the U.S. The cars in the other end of the spectrum were fifth-generation Volkswagen Golfs, which thanks to their body treatment only really start to show rust at over ten years old. But rust isn't just on the surface, it goes bone deep. While the Mazda did decently well in Euro NCAP testing as a new car, there's now a 20 percent higher risk of death in the 2003-2008 Mazda due to the degradation of its bodyshell. In the rusty car, the chassis rail separates from the floor, the footwell ruptures, the sill gives way, the seat mountings move and the dummy's head hits the B-pillar; all important failures, despite Thatcham saying the cars actually performed better in the crashes than they expected with all the rust. The Golf does significantly better — despite rust flakes flying when the Golf hits the wall — as the years have only caused it to lose a single point. An important thing to remember is that the cars aren't tested in comparison to corresponding new, 2018 cars: the tests are in reference to the crashworthiness standards in place when they were new. The cars' airbags inflate like they were supposed to, but on the Mazda the dummy's head bottoms out the airbag due to the car's structure failing, meaning the airbag cannot perform as designed. Driven cautiously, an older car is still mostly fine for driving around. But tests like these remind us that it's not enough that a car runs and drives, if the body has turned into Swedish knackebrod. And if you repair the visible rust and the structure underneath remains as compromised as ever, there's an ugly truth under all the bondo. Perhaps it isn't such a bad idea to have yearly roadworthiness inspections.
VW uses NorCal Forest to make e-Golf carbon neutral
Mon, Jun 15 2015On the one hand, it's just a forest. There are beautiful redwood trees and clean air, cool, quiet creeks and hidden wildlife. You know, a forest. The kind that have existed for millions of years. On the other, it's a carefully managed collection of natural resources that lets companies pay money to make their products more beneficial to the environment. Welcome to the Garcia River Forest. For our purposes, the Garcia River Forest is interesting because of its connection to Volkswagen. Its young redwoods are helping Volkswagen create something almost unheard of in the automotive industry: a (mostly) carbon-neutral car. The 10,000-foot overview of how this works is as follows: when you buy the electric car, part of your money goes to support three carbon offset projects. These projects (the one in the Garcia River Forest, the Big River And Salmon Creek Forests in California, and the McKinney Landfill in Texas) have put a price on the value of not letting more carbon get into our atmosphere. The calculations come in the form of credits per metric ton of CO2 and VW has paid enough money to cover the emissions it generates during the production and distribution of the e-Golf as well as the charging for around 36,000 miles of driving. VW worked with 3Degrees, a provider of carbon offset services, to calculate the amount of greenhouse gas (GHG) emissions that each e-Golf will be responsible for, from the factory to the driveway. The Garcia River Forest location is managed by The Conservation Fund (TCF). VW originally announced the carbon-neutral program back when it revealed US details for the e-Golf, in August 2013. Stuart Gardner, project manager at VW of America for the Golf family, told AutoblogGreen that the idea for the carbon offset came from the way VW understands plug-in vehicle buyers. "At Volkswagen, we strive to be leaders in e-mobility and developing alternative powertrains and we realize that, when someone buys an electric vehicle - the e-Golf, for example - they are doing more than just buying an electric vehicle," he said. "They are buying a lifestyle and they want to engage in this lifestyle." VW is not releasing the specific amount of the purchase price of each e-Golf that is directed to the Garcia River Forest (or any other carbon offset projects).
Volkswagen unveils sportier Passat Performance Concept ahead of Detroit debut
Fri, 11 Jan 2013Ahead of its official unveiling at next week's Detroit Auto Show, Volkswagen has released some preliminary details and images of its Passat Performance Concept - a car that, as its name suggests, adds a little more spice to the automaker's midsize sedan formula. VW makes no mention of any production intent for this road-ready-looking sedan, simply stating that the Performance Concept is a way to "explore this practical four-door's sportier side."
It certainly doesn't look too sporty, the only visual upgrades being larger 19-inch wheels, dual exhaust, bi-xenon headlamps with VW's Advanced Front Lighting system, LED taillmaps and carbon-look mirror caps. Inside, there are carbon interior accents and two-tone leather upholstery. But no matter, the real upgrades for this mightier Passat are found below the sheetmetal.
Powering the Performance Concept is a 1.8-liter turbocharged four-cylinder engine, churning out 250 horsepower and sending its grunt to the ground via a six-speed automatic transmission. For reference, that's 80 more horsepower than the Passat's base 2.5-liter inline-five, but 20 horsepower less than the potent 3.6-liter VR6. As for other performance upgrades, Volkswagen has fitted the car with a lowered sport suspension and revamped electronic steering, which should indeed add a bit more dynamic feedback to the already nice-driving sedan.
